About Murilo Cesar Lucas
Murilo Cesar Lucas is a scholar working on Water Science and Technology, Geochemistry and Petrology and Environmental Engineering, having authored 13 papers that have together received 325 indexed citations. Recurring topics across this work include Hydrology and Watershed Management Studies (9 papers), Flood Risk Assessment and Management (6 papers) and Groundwater and Isotope Geochemistry (3 papers). The work is most often cited by research in Water Science and Technology (109 citations), Building and Construction (95 citations) and Environmental Engineering (99 citations). Murilo Cesar Lucas has collaborated with scholars based in Brazil, United States and Poland. Frequent co-authors include Edson Wendland, Paulo Tarso Sanches de Oliveira, Davi de Carvalho Diniz Melo, Sílvio Rainho Teixeira, Manuel Contreras, A. Santos, Agda Eunice de Souza, Bridget R. Scanlon, Alexandre Cândido Xavier and Antônio Alves Meira Neto. Their work appears in journals such as Construction and Building Materials, Environmental Modelling & Software and Journal of Geophysical Research Atmospheres.
